Italian States, Sardinia 1851 20c Blue, 4th Issue
Italian States (Sardinia) · 1851 · 20c
This stamp features a profile portrait of Victor Emmanuel II, the King of Sardinia, facing left. The design is embossed on blue paper, with the denomination 'C.20' at the bottom and 'FRANCO BOLLO' inscribed above. This was part of the fourth issue of the Kingdom of Sardinia, which would later form the core of a unified Italy.
Issued in 1851 by the Kingdom of Sardinia, this stamp was used before the unification of Italy. Victor Emmanuel II would become the first king of a united Italy in 1861, making these pre-unification issues historically significant.
